Output e309ce1df05de594eae16f3bd96bc0c149028f25063357f9f84b5a80fb3106df:1

value
647073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ea3e10f363234af304ef83d7a20cdbaf0aa432e OP_EQUAL
address
MF4yFv2hEzRw1qicY4nqmcqK5S42knzmfi
transaction
e309ce1df05de594eae16f3bd96bc0c149028f25063357f9f84b5a80fb3106df
spent
true